About This Adventure Destination

Nestled in the embrace of the Meili Snow Mountain range, Yubeng Village in Deqen, Yunnan, is a secluded haven for adventurers and nature enthusiasts alike. This remote locale offers a glimpse into the unspoiled rawness of nature, framed by snow-capped peaks and lush forests. Its appeal lies in its pristine natural beauty and cultural richness, which make it stand out in the region.

Located in the Diqing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ture, Yubeng is characterized by its dramatic landscapes. The towering peaks of the Meili Snow Mountain create a breathtaking backdrop for this village. The area is revered for its untouched charm, presenting a stark contrast to more tourist-heavy destinations. An interesting element of Yubeng is its connection to local Tibetan culture, with stories and legends woven into the environment, including tales of spiritual pilgrimages to the surrounding sacred peaks.

Key features include the mystical Ice Lake and the Holy Waterfall, each offering unique natural spectacles. Visitors are drawn to the peaceful ambiance, enhanced by diverse flora and occasional sightings of rare fauna. The village’s trails are carved through these striking landscapes, offering ample opportunities for exploration and reflection.

Yubeng's significance is amplified by its link to both spiritual and physical journeys, inviting travelers to engage deeply with both the land and its history. Its unique combination of natural beauty and cultural depth makes Yubeng a standout destination, ideal for those seeking both adventure and solace.
